MY BELIEF

What thy religion? Those thou namest--none!
None! Why?--Because I have religion!

* * * * *


FRIEND AND FOE

Dear is my friend--yet from my foe, as from my friend, comes good;
My friend shows what I _can_ do, and my foe shows what I _should_.

* * * * *


LIGHT AND COLOR

Dwell, Light, beside the changeless God--God spoke and Light began;
Come, thou, the ever-changing one--come, Color, down to Man!

* * * * *


FORUM OF WOMEN

Woman--to judge man rightly--do not scan
Each separate act;--pass judgment on the Man!
